When an attorney says they have a conflict of interest, it means they have a personal or professional situation that might affect their ability to represent a client impartially. This could involve representing opposing parties, having a financial interest, or other relationships that could bias their judgment.

Signs of a fraudulent durable power of attorney may include:
- Forged signatures or altered documents.
- The principal didn't authorize or lacked capacity when signing.
- Abnormal or suspicious transactions conducted by the agent.
- Lack of witnesses or notarization on the document.

For a durable power of attorney to be legally valid, it should:
- Be signed by the principal (the person granting the power) while they are mentally competent.
- Include clear language specifying the powers granted.
- Be witnessed and notarized, if required by state law.
- Reflect the principal's genuine intentions.
